Coalition whip calls on PM to defy AG’s order not to tap new Shin Bet head

Coalition Whip Ofir Katz during a Knesset House Committee meeting in Jerusalem, January 14, 2025. (Chaim Goldberg/Flash90)
After Attorney General Gali Baharav-Miara’s legal opinion barring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u from appointing a new Shin Bet chief, Coalition Whip Ofir Katz calls on him to defy the opinion.
Baharav-Miara said her decision is in light of today’s High Court ruling that the firing of Ronen Bar was unlawful since the premier had a conflict of interest due to ongoing Shin Bet probes into staff at the Prime Minister’s Office.
“I’ve never seen a legal opinion being prepared so swiftly, as if she had known the outcome ahead of time,” Katz says. “[We] mustn’t listen to the attorney general’s orders, [we] mustn’t play games with national security — [we] must make the appointment now.”
